Output 3bdd77dd9781df60f505f35620fe378c76df6a919c2f0c23d9e859b99815d10f:5

value
6479334
script pubkey
OP_0 OP_PUSHBYTES_20 624069521312d0d59545abff9c365eaf1fb72b72
address
ltc1qvfqxj5snztgdt92940lecdj74u0mw2mjdy5vd7
transaction
3bdd77dd9781df60f505f35620fe378c76df6a919c2f0c23d9e859b99815d10f
spent
true